I think my first ever finished object was a Clapotis back in 2004.  Sadly, that Clapotis died a horrible death at the hands of my car and a pair of scissors.  I had the Clapotis in the back seat of the car, it fell in the floor, got caught on the rails underneath the driver's seat that the seat slides on to adjust how far forward or back you are, and got stuck.  Clapotis had to be cut out of the car. 

Let's remember that Clapotis now.

Clapotis_on_me

I cast on for the most recent Clapotis right after the Summer Olympics were over.  My Olympic knitting project (more later) was Fair Isle on size 0 needles so I needed an easy, mindless project.  I knit on it off and on over the next couple of months and finished it up in my frenzied knitting right before Juliana was born.  My nesting took the form of knitting.

Pattern: Clapotis
Yarn: Malabrigo Merino Worsted
    Colorway: Violetas
Needles: Crystal Palace, US 7
